Who needs homeowner contact information?

01
Homeowner Associations: Homeowner contact information is essential for homeowner associations to maintain effective communication with the residents. It helps in disseminating important information, sending newsletters or notices, and addressing any concerns or issues.
02
Property Managers: Property managers require homeowner contact information to efficiently manage residential properties. They might need to contact homeowners for rent payments, property maintenance, or emergency situations.
03
Insurance Companies: Homeowner contact information is crucial for insurance companies to properly communicate claims processes, policy updates, or in case of any emergencies or natural disasters.
04
Utility Companies: Utility companies need homeowner contact information to establish new service connections, send bills, schedule maintenance or repairs, or address any issues related to electricity, water, gas, or other utilities.
05
Government Agencies: Government agencies may require homeowner contact information for various reasons, such as property tax assessments, voting registration, emergency management, or neighborhood planning initiatives.
Overall, accurately filling out homeowner contact information is important to ensure effective communication, streamline processes, and maintain a smooth relationship between homeowners and the relevant organizations or authorities.
